Litecoin LTC

Introduction to Litecoin (LTC)

Launched in 2011 by Charlie Lee, Litecoin (LTC) is one of the earliest cryptocurrencies designed to serve as a faster and more efficient alternative to Bitcoin. Often referred to as the "silver to Bitcoin’s gold", Litecoin aims to facilitate rapid, low-cost transactions. Its widespread adoption, technological improvements, and active community make it a significant player in the digital asset ecosystem. As a peer-to-peer digital currency, Litecoin embraces the core principles of decentralization and privacy, while striving to serve everyday transactional needs.

Technical Fundamentals of Litecoin

At its core, Litecoin operates on a robust blockchain—a distributed ledger that records every transaction transparently and securely. Litecoin's blockchain is similar to Bitcoin’s but with distinct modifications aimed at enhancing performance. It uses the Scrypt hashing algorithm, which is more memory-intensive than SHA-256 (used by Bitcoin), allowing for more decentralized mining by enabling accessible GPU mining.

Cryptography plays a pivotal role in Litecoin's security infrastructure. Advanced cryptographic techniques ensure that all transactions are securely signed, verified, and immutable, minimizing the risk of fraud or double-spending. Litecoin transactions are confirmed through a proof-of-work consensus mechanism, maintaining network integrity through miners who validate transactions and add new blocks.

While Litecoin does not currently support smart contracts in the same expansive way as platforms like Ethereum, its open-source code structure allows developers to build applications and functionalities on top of its blockchain. Recent updates and collaborations are gradually opening pathways for integrating smart contract-like features, broadening Litecoin’s functional scope in decentralized finance (DeFi).

Applied Aspects of Litecoin

One of Litecoin’s primary use cases is facilitating fast, low-cost payments. Thanks to its quick block generation time (~2.5 minutes), Litecoin transactions confirm rapidly, making it suitable for daily microtransactions, remittances, and point-of-sale payments. Merchants worldwide increasingly accept LTC, viewing it as a reliable venue for digital payments.

In the realm of DeFi, Litecoin is gaining traction through interoperability projects and integrations that enable users to lend, borrow, or earn yields on their crypto assets, although it is less prominent than Ethereum or Binance Smart Chain. Its development ecosystem encourages innovator participation, potentially expanding DeFi applicability on Litecoin’s network.

Regulation remains a complex challenge for all cryptocurrencies. Litecoin advocates for compliance with existing financial laws, working closely with regulators to promote transparency and secure adoption. Regulatory clarity helps protect users and encourages institutional investment, contributing to Litecoin's stability as a store of value and transactional medium.

Security is paramount for Litecoin’s ecosystem. The decentralized nature and cryptographic safeguards protect users’ assets from hacking and theft. The network's continuous upgrades, including increased resistance to 51% attacks, bolster trust in LTC as a secure digital currency.

Future Outlook for Litecoin

The future of Litecoin looks promising, driven by ongoing development and strategic partnerships. Recent upgrades aim to enhance scalability, privacy, and interoperability. Initiatives such as Lightning Network integration could enable near-instant, off-chain transactions, further improving LTC’s utility for everyday payments.

Moreover, Litecoin’s active development team explores enhancements like privacy features (MimbleWimble) and interoperability with other blockchain networks. As regulatory frameworks evolve globally, Litecoin’s focus on compliance and security positions it as a resilient digital asset. The broader adoption of cryptocurrencies in mainstream financial services may also increase demand for Litecoin as a reliable, fast, and cost-effective alternative to traditional payment systems.

Tether SOL USDT

Introduction to Tether SOL USDT

Tether SOL USDT is a variant of the popular Tether stablecoin that operates on the Solana blockchain. Designed to combine the stability of traditional fiat-pegged assets with the high-speed, low-cost benefits of Solana’s network, Tether SOL USDT has become a significant player in the crypto ecosystem. It offers traders, investors, and users a reliable digital dollar substitute that facilitates quick transactions, liquidity, and cross-platform compatibility. As a stablecoin, it is pegged 1:1 to the US dollar, providing minimal volatility compared to other cryptocurrencies.

Advantages of Tether SOL USDT

High Transaction Speed and Low Fees: By leveraging the Solana blockchain, which is known for processing thousands of transactions per second, Tether SOL USDT enables near-instantaneous transfers with minimal costs. This makes it ideal for both retail trading and large-scale DeFi activities.

Interoperability and Liquidity: Tether USDT is widely accepted across numerous exchanges, wallets, and decentralized applications (dApps). The Solana version extends these benefits, offering enhanced liquidity options and broader integration within the Solana ecosystem.

Security and Transparency: The stability and backing of Tether are periodically audited, providing users with confidence in the asset's backing. The use of blockchain technology also ensures transparency and traceability of transactions.

Fiat-Backed Stability: As a stablecoin pegged to the US dollar, Tether SOL USDT minimizes the volatility typical of cryptocurrencies, offering a safe way to hedge against market fluctuations or for use as a stable medium of exchange during trading activities.

Risks Associated with Tether SOL USDT

Regulatory Risks: Regulatory scrutiny remains a concern for stablecoins, especially given ongoing debates about their backing, transparency, and potential monetary implications. Regulatory clampdowns could impact Tether’s operations or lead to restrictions.

Centralization and Reserves Transparency: While Tether claims full backing, questions about the transparency and sufficiency of reserves persist. Any loss of confidence in Tether’s backing could lead to sharp withdrawals and market instability.

Solana Network Risks: The relative novelty and occasional network outages of Solana pose risks such as transaction delays or failures, which can be problematic during high-stakes trading or DeFi activities.

Market and Liquidity Risks: Though widely accepted, sudden market shocks or large-scale liquidity withdrawals could impact the stability of Tether USDT, especially if tied to broader economic or regulatory developments.

Operational Risks: As with all blockchain projects, vulnerabilities in smart contracts or cybersecurity breaches could threaten funds or disrupt operations.
